As 2025 unfolds, sports fans can look forward to a packed schedule of international competitions leading up to the highly anticipated Olympic Winter Games Milano Cortina 2026.
While the Winter Olympics are still over a year away, preparations are already underway. The Olympic torch relay will begin on 26 November 2025 in Olympia, Greece, where the traditional lighting ceremony will take place. From there, the flame will journey through 110 provinces of Italy, reaching Rome on 4 December and continuing its path with 10,000 torchbearers over 63 days. Key highlights include stops in Naples on Christmas Day and celebrating New Year’s Eve in Bari before heading to Milan.
The one-year countdown to the Olympics kicks off on 6 February 2025, while the Paralympic Winter Games countdown begins a month later on 6 March 2025.

January to June 2025 – A Winter Sports Spectacle
The first half of 2025 delivers a thrilling lineup of winter sports championships, including Alpine skiing, figure skating, curling, and ice hockey. Tennis fans can start the year with the Australian Open, while cycling enthusiasts can look forward to the Giro d’Italia in May.
Key Highlights:
January: The Australian Open 2025 in Melbourne, and the Men’s Handball World Cup in Denmark and Norway.
February: Championships in Alpine skiing (Austria), luge (Canada), and biathlon (Switzerland).
March: Speed skating, curling, and World Cup events for snowboarding and skiing dominate the calendar.
April to May: Ice hockey and rugby championships take center stage, including the Women’s Ice Hockey World Cup and Rugby 7 World Cup.
June: Sailing enthusiasts can look forward to the ILCA 6 and ILCA 7 World Cup in China and the Giro d’Italia in Italy.
June to September 2025 – Summer Competitions Heat Up
The summer months bring an electrifying mix of team sports and individual competitions, from basketball and volleyball to swimming and cycling championships. Iconic events like Wimbledon and the Tour de France also headline the season.
Key Highlights:
June: Events include judo in Hungary, women’s basketball in Europe, and the 470 Sailing World Cup in Poland.
July: The world’s top athletes gather for the Women’s Euro 2025 in England, swimming and water polo championships in Singapore, and road cycling in France.
August: Expect intense action with the Rhythmic Gymnastics World Cup in Brazil, volleyball in Thailand, and the US Open Tennis Tournament in New York.
September: The Archery World Cup takes place in Korea, followed by athletics championships and cycling tournaments.
September to December 2025 – Championships and Finals
As the year winds down, championships in sports like gymnastics, equestrian, weightlifting, and beach volleyball bring competitive excitement. The Olympic Esports Games round out the year in Saudi Arabia, offering a glimpse into the future of virtual sports.
Key Highlights:
September: Track cycling championships in Chile, artistic gymnastics in Indonesia, and coastal rowing in Brazil.
October: Weightlifting World Cup in Norway, shooting competitions in Greece, and the Canoeing Slalom World Cup in Australia.
November: Events include trampoline and BMX freestyle championships in Saudi Arabia.
December: The Olympic Esports Games 2025 close the year with cutting-edge virtual competitions.
